Introduction

Medical laboratories play a vital role in healthcare by providing accurate and reliable diagnostic testing services. To ensure the quality and reliability of these services, medical labs in the United States must meet certain accreditation requirements. Accreditation demonstrates that a lab has met established standards for technical competence, personnel qualifications, and Quality Control procedures.

CLIA Regulations

The Clinical Laboratory Improvement Amendments (CLIA) Regulations are federal standards that all medical labs in the United States must comply with to obtain accreditation. These Regulations cover various aspects of laboratory operations, including Quality Control, personnel qualifications, and Proficiency Testing.

Personnel Qualifications

One of the key requirements for accreditation is ensuring that lab personnel have the necessary qualifications and training to perform diagnostic testing accurately. This includes having a qualified laboratory director overseeing operations, as well as ensuring that all testing personnel meet CLIA's requirements for education and experience.

Proficiency Testing

Proficiency Testing is another important component of the accreditation process. Labs must participate in external Proficiency Testing programs to demonstrate their ability to produce accurate and reliable Test Results. Proficiency Testing helps identify any potential issues with testing procedures and ensures that labs are meeting performance standards.

Accreditation Process

The accreditation process typically begins with an initial application to a recognized accrediting organization, such as the College of American Pathologists (CAP) or The Joint Commission. Once the application is submitted, the lab undergoes a thorough on-site inspection to assess compliance with accreditation standards. If the lab meets all requirements, it is granted accreditation status.

Accreditation is not a one-time event. Labs must undergo regular inspections and continuous monitoring to maintain their accreditation status. This involves ongoing review of lab operations, Quality Control procedures, and personnel qualifications to ensure that standards are being met.
